The Real Price Tag: What People Actually Pay for Tirzepatide Without Insurance

As the expert behind CFP Weight Loss, I've analyzed thousands of patient reports and pharmacy data. Without insurance, brand-name tirzepatide (Mounjaro or Zepbound) typically costs between $1,000 and $1,300 per month for the maintenance dose. Most beginners in their late 40s and early 50s face this sticker shock after insurance denies coverage for weight management. However, the majority of our community members end up paying far less through compounded versions, averaging $250 to $450 monthly from specialized pharmacies.

These figures come directly from real transactions reported in our forums and verified vendor lists. The 2.5mg starting dose might run as low as $900 for the brand, but many titrate up quickly, hitting the higher end within three months. Hormonal changes during this age make insulin resistance worse, so consistent dosing becomes critical for results.

What Most People Get Wrong About Tirzepatide Pricing

The biggest misconception is assuming the pharmacy list price is your only option. In my book, I emphasize that compounded tirzepatide from FDA-registered 503B outsourcing facilities offers identical active ingredients at 60-75% lower cost. People also wrongly believe all online sellers are equal—many pay $600+ for substandard products that lack proper peptide stability testing, leading to zero appetite suppression and wasted money.

Another error is ignoring the total treatment timeline. With joint pain and diabetes management in the mix, expect 6-12 months minimum. At $1,100 monthly, that's over $13,000 out-of-pocket. Most overlook that insurance won't cover it but fail to explore cash-pay pharmacy programs or manufacturer savings cards (though these exclude compounded versions).

The community shows a mix of sticker shock and cautious optimism around tirzepatide costs. Most beginners aged 45-55 report paying $350-$500 monthly for compounded versions after brand-name quotes of $1,100+ left them stunned. A common theme is frustration with insurance denials for obesity treatment despite having diabetes or high blood pressure. Many share success stories of 15-30 pound losses but warn about hidden costs like lab work and the need for ongoing use to maintain results. Debates rage over compounding pharmacy quality, with some users experiencing supply shortages or weaker effects from cheaper sources. A vocal minority reports joint pain relief making light exercise possible for the first time in years, though others feel overwhelmed sorting through conflicting online pricing claims. Overall sentiment leans toward viewing it as an expensive but effective tool when previous diets failed, provided buyers do their homework on reputable providers.
